HOME > Development > Using ChatGPT for Web Development MERN stack

Using ChatGPT for Web Development MERN stack

  • Development
  • Dec 11, 2024
SynopsisUsing ChatGPT for Web Development – MERN stack, availab...
Using ChatGPT for Web Development MERN stack  No.1

Using ChatGPT for Web Development – MERN stack, available at $99.99, has an average rating of 4.88, with 29 lectures, based on 8 reviews, and has 80 subscribers.

You will learn about Use ChatGPT to boost your development velocity & debug your code Learn about the modern web application stack – React, Express, MongoDB, and NodeJS (MERN) Use ChatGPT to build full stack website from scratch Create a Twitter Clone web application from scratch using ChatGPT Follow along web development process using modern tools and best practices Apply best practices in a web application, with the help of OpenAI tools Write high performance code in both server and frontend stacks This course is ideal for individuals who are Beginner programmers who want to learn how to use ChatGPT to up level their web development journey or Seasoned web developers who want to learn how to use ChatGPT to improve their productivity It is particularly useful for Beginner programmers who want to learn how to use ChatGPT to up level their web development journey or Seasoned web developers who want to learn how to use ChatGPT to improve their productivity.

Enroll now: Using ChatGPT for Web Development – MERN stack

Summary

Title: Using ChatGPT for Web Development – MERN stack

Price: $99.99

Average Rating: 4.88

Number of Lectures: 29

Number of Published Lectures: 29

Number of Curriculum Items: 29

Number of Published Curriculum Objects: 29

Original Price: $22.99

Quality Status: approved

Status: Live

What You Will Learn

  • Use ChatGPT to boost your development velocity & debug your code
  • Learn about the modern web application stack – React, Express, MongoDB, and NodeJS (MERN)
  • Use ChatGPT to build full stack website from scratch
  • Create a Twitter Clone web application from scratch using ChatGPT
  • Follow along web development process using modern tools and best practices
  • Apply best practices in a web application, with the help of OpenAI tools
  • Write high performance code in both server and frontend stacks
  • Who Should Attend

  • Beginner programmers who want to learn how to use ChatGPT to up level their web development journey
  • Seasoned web developers who want to learn how to use ChatGPT to improve their productivity
  • Target Audiences

  • Beginner programmers who want to learn how to use ChatGPT to up level their web development journey
  • Seasoned web developers who want to learn how to use ChatGPT to improve their productivity
  • Using ChatGPT to Build Web Applications – React, NodeJS, Express, MongoDB

    In this course, you will learn how to build a full-stack web application using the MERN stack (MongoDB, Express, React, and Node.js), with ChatGPT as your coding companion.

    We will start with the basics of the MERN stack and learn how to set up a local development environment. Then, we will dive into building a Twitter clone web application from scratch, using React for the front-end and Express for the back-end.

    Throughout the course, we will use ChatGPT to generate code snippets and speed up our development process. You will learn how to interact with ChatGPT and ask the right prompts to generate code that you can easily copy and paste into your project.

    By the end of this course, you will have a deep understanding of the MERN stack to be equipped with the skills to build a full-stack web application. You will also learn about how to use ChatGPT to streamline your development workflow.

    No prior knowledge of the MERN stack or ChatGPT is required, but some basic knowledge of JavaScript is recommended.

    If you are ever stuck during the course, or have any general questions. Please feel free to reach out through Q&A or messaging me directly!

    What will we use in this course:

  • ChatGPT!!!

  • ReactJS

  • ExpressJS

  • MongoDB

  • NodeJS

  • Material UI

  • React Router

  • Redux

  • PassportJS

  • Nodemon

  • Postman

  • Json Web Token (JWT)

  • Course Curriculum

    Chapter 1: Introduction

    Lecture 1: Introduction

    Lecture 2: Introduction to ChatGPT as coding companion

    Chapter 2: Environment setup

    Lecture 1: OpenAI account

    Lecture 2: Install Visual Studio

    Lecture 3: Install Postman

    Lecture 4: Install Nodejs

    Chapter 3: Web application development with ChatGPT

    Lecture 1: Introduction to MERN stack

    Lecture 2: The code for the course is available on Github (optional)

    Lecture 3: Use ChatGPT to set up the web app template

    Lecture 4: Use nodemon to monitor your server during development

    Lecture 5: Apply Material UI to React to make the application look great

    Lecture 6: Build the overall UI structure

    Chapter 4: Build web page authentication – login & register

    Lecture 1: Introduction to web authentication

    Lecture 2: Build Login and Register React UI components

    Lecture 3: Understand how to keep your data safe with salted hash and JWT

    Lecture 4: Implement server express code for user authentication

    Lecture 5: Implement React client code for authentication

    Lecture 6: Use PassportJS on server routes to verify every API request

    Lecture 7: Using React useEffect and browser localStorage to maintain session data

    Lecture 8: Complete authentication with a logout function

    Chapter 5: Build the ability to create Twitter post and show the feed

    Lecture 1: Write the server endpoint to create and store user tweets

    Lecture 2: Implementing Redux to the client to manage application state storage (Part 1)

    Lecture 3: Implementing Redux to the client to manage application state storage (Part 2)

    Lecture 4: Build React component to allow users to submit tweets

    Lecture 5: Build the Twitter Feed in backend and frontend

    Chapter 6: Build the profile page into our Twitter clone application

    Lecture 1: Add React Router into the application

    Lecture 2: Upgrade the feed endpoint to filter by user, and implement the profile page

    Lecture 3: Build a navbar and add clickable profile links

    Chapter 7: Conclusion

    Lecture 1: Congratulations, you did it!

    Instructors

  • Using ChatGPT for Web Development MERN stack  No.2
    Kai Chao
    Software Engineering Instructor
  • Rating Distribution

  • 1 stars: 0 votes
  • 2 stars: 0 votes
  • 3 stars: 0 votes
  • 4 stars: 2 votes
  • 5 stars: 6 votes
  • Frequently Asked Questions

    How long do I have access to the course materials?

    You can view and review the lecture materials indefinitely, like an on-demand channel.

    Can I take my courses with me wherever I go?

    Definitely! If you have an internet connection, courses on Udemy are available on any device at any time. If you don’t have an internet connection, some instructors also let their students download course lectures. That’s up to the instructor though, so make sure you get on their good side!